
New Delhi, 08 April 2022
As per news report of The Indian Express, The United Nations General Assembly on Thursday suspended Russia from the UN Human Rights Council over reports of “gross and systematic violations and abuses of human rights” by invading Russian troops in Ukraine. The US-led push garnered 93 votes in favour, while 24 countries voted no and 58 countries abstained. India abstained in the UNGA on a vote moved by the US to suspend Russia from the UN Human Rights Council. The Biden administration on Thursday announced it is levying sanctions against Russia’s largest military shipbuilding and diamond mining companies. The move blocks their access to the US financial system as the United States looks to exact more economic pain on President Vladimir Putin for the invasion of Ukraine.
